Landmark
This landmark was built on the border of the country and its empire in order to protect it from
invaders, nomads, forces, and warriors. It was a series of several fortifications that started to be
built in the 7th century BC. They were then joined and changed into a bigger, stronger and unified
wall. Most of the wall was rebuilt during the Ming Dynasty. Its the largest structure humans have
ever built. During that time, the wall had another purpose, which consisted of controlling the
border, and supervising the taxes on goods transported through the Silk Road. Later on, the
fortifications were enhanced by watch towers.
As nowadays little of this wall remains, the landmark has been rebuilt often, in order to keep it
maintained as a touristic attraction. Several tour companies in China offer a tour to this place
every day. On public holidays in the country, it becomes crowded and sometimes you have just a
little room to climb up or get down from it. At some points there are cable cars that you can take
up to the top if you are not very keen on walking. The sight is considered one of the most beautiful
and impressive in China.

Color
This color is a latecomer among colors used in art decoration. One of the reasons might be
because its variations can be quite flashy and showy. In ancient times this color wasnt used to dye
fabric. The preferences were for reddish colors. The modern use of this color started in England in
the 17th century, after the Great Plague of 1665 and the Great Fire of London in 1666. Charles
James Fox, a British politician, wore a coat of this color and mens suits from then on followed his
tendency, including the uniforms of the military and the cavalry.
In the twentieth century, many artists recognized the emotional strength of this color that
represents depth and stability. Its a primary color and symbolizes, trust, confidence, intelligence,
and heaven. Its considered to be beneficial to the body and mind. It produces a calming effect and
slows human metabolism. It is also used to symbolize sincerity. Its the color of the sky.

Sculpture

Auguste Rodin was a sculptor of French nationality. He had an incredible ability to work with clay.
During his lifetime he had his work severely criticized. The sculptures of his age tended to have
decorative purposes, while Rodins works were about mythology and allegory. He modeled the
human body with realism and preserved individual, physical characteristics. He was very sensitive
to the criticism he received, but never changed his style. By 1900 he had become a worldrenowned artist. He was sought by wealthy clients after an exhibition where he had his work
displayed. After his death, in 1917, his sculptures suffered a decline in popularity, but within a few
decades his work was recognized. One, among many famous works, consists of a bronze sculpture
on a marble pedestal, depicting the image of a nude man sitting and meditating while resting his
head in one of his hands and the other on one of his knees. Its used to frequently represent
philosophy. Originally, the sculpture was intended to represent the figure of the Italian poet Dante
Alighieri pondering his work The Divine Comedy. Rodins intention with this sculpture was to
represent intellect as well as poetry. The sculpture is in the Muse Rodin in Paris. Its original name
in French is Le Penseur.

Invention
This well-known scientist was born in 1847 in Edinburgh, Scotland. He moved to Canada, and then
to the United States, settling in the city of Boston, before beginning his career as an inventor. He
had been interested in the education of deaf people. The fact that his mother and wife were deaf
may have influenced him and his interest in this field. This interest lead him to invent the
microphone and, in 1876, his "electrical speech machine," which is considered an indispensable
object nowadays. News of his invention spread throughout the United States and Europe. By the
1870s he had set up the first connection exchange in New Haven, Connecticut. From then on,
distance connections were made between Massachusetts and New York.
This scientist imagined great uses for this tool, but he would never have imagined it being used to
transmit video images. Since his death in 1922, the telecommunication industry has undergone an
incredible revolution. Nowadays, deaf people are able to use special display telephones to
communicate. His "electrical speech machine" was a very important step to modernity.

Planet
This planet has two and a half times the mass of the other planets that compose the Solar System
combined. It is classified as a gas giant along with other planets in the Solar System. This planet is
associated with mythology and religious beliefs from different cultures. It is composed mainly of
hydrogen, helium, and liquid matter. Surrounding this planet is a faint planetary ring system and a
powerful magnetosphere. It has 67 moons, including the four larger moons that were discovered
by the astronomer Galileo Galilei in 1610. The largest moon has a diameter greater than that of
the planet Mercury. The outer atmosphere of this planet is visibly separated into different bands
at different latitudes, culminating in storms and turbulences along their boundaries. The result is
the Great Red Spot, a huge storm which has occurred since at least the 17th century when it was
first seen by telescope. This planet is the largest in the Solar System and the fifth planet from the
Sun.
